What is Understanding the Doppler Effect about?

The Doppler effect describes the change in frequency and wavelength of waves due to the relative motion between a source and an observer. It can be qualitatively and quantitatively represented through wavefront diagrams and has practical applications in sound, medical ultrasound, and radar technology. The effect varies between different types of waves, such as sound and electromagnetic waves, due to their differing propagation characteristics.
